ifn()

阅读(1007) 标签: ifn,

本章介绍ifn()函数的多种用法。

A.ifn()

描述:

获取序列中第一个非空成员

语法:

A.ifn()

相当于ifn(x1,…,xn)

备注:

获取序列A中第一个非空成员

参数:

A

n序列

返回值:

序列中第一个非空成员

示例:

 

A

 

1

=[1,2,4].ifn()

1

2

=[null,2,3,4].ifn()

2

3

=[null,2,null,4].ifn()

2

4

=ifn(null,1,2,4)

1

相关概念:

A.ifn(x)

A.ifn(x)

描述:

计算序列成员后返回第一个非空成员

语法:

A.ifn(x)

相当于A.(x).ifn()

备注:

A循环计算x,返回计算后的第一个非空成员

参数:

A

序列

x

表达式,一般为字段名,或者由字段名组成的合法表达式。

返回值:

经过计算后的序列中第一个非空成员

示例:

 

A

 

1

=demo.query("select * from EMPLOYEE")

 

2

=A1.ifn(SALARY)

返回第一个非空SALARY

3

=A1.(SALARY+100).ifn()

每个员工的工资加100后,返回第一个员工的工资

相关概念:

A.ifn()